Why are QuickBooks payroll taxes incorrect?
QuickBooks payroll taxes may be incorrect due to outdated tax tables, incorrect employee or payroll item settings, inactive payroll subscriptions, or software errors. Updating payroll and reviewing settings typically resolves the issue.

A mid-sized company noticed QuickBooks payroll taxes are incorrect for bonus payments:
Problem: Bonus payroll item not set to taxable
Solution: Updated payroll item to taxable and recalculated payroll
Result: Taxes now calculate correctly for all paychecks
